#4C800D Hex color

#4C800D

The hexadecimal color code #4C800D corresponds to the code RGB( 76, 128, 13 ). It's a shade of Green. This color is a combination of red (at 0,30 level), green (at 0,50 level) and blue (at 0,05 level). Its brightness is 27% and its saturation is 81%. It is composed of red at 35%, green at 58% and blue at 5%.
